Why NAFD Accreditation Matters
The National Association of Funeral Directors (NAFD) is the UK's largest and most established funeral profession body. Every funeral director listed in this directory serving the Trowbridge area is an NAFD member — and that distinction carries real, practical meaning for families.
NAFD membership is not simply a badge. It represents a genuine commitment to standards that are independently monitored and regularly reviewed. Here is what accreditation means for you:
- A strict Code of Practice: All NAFD members are bound by a comprehensive Code of Practice covering every aspect of funeral care — from how your loved one is cared for in their facilities, to transparent pricing, clear communication, and respectful service at every stage.
- Regular monitoring: NAFD members are not simply admitted and left to their own devices. They are regularly assessed to ensure they continue to meet the required standards. This ongoing oversight means the quality of care is consistently maintained.
- Independent complaints protection: Should something ever fall short of your expectations, the NAFD operates an independent Funeral Arbitration Scheme. This gives families a formal, fair route to have concerns properly addressed — something that is not guaranteed when using a non-accredited provider.
- Genuine accountability: NAFD accreditation means funeral directors answer not just to their own business interests, but to an independent professional body with the authority to act if standards slip.

What to Look for When Choosing a Funeral Director in Trowbridge
Even within a group of accredited professionals, it is worth taking a little time to find the right fit for your family's needs. Here are some practical things to consider:
- Local knowledge: A funeral director with deep roots in Trowbridge and the surrounding Wiltshire communities will understand local crematoriums, cemeteries, places of worship, and the particular customs that matter to families in this part of the county. This local familiarity can make the practical side of arrangements considerably smoother.
- The right range of services: Consider whether you need a traditional funeral, a more contemporary celebration of life, a direct cremation, or something in between. Ask whether the funeral director can accommodate religious, cultural, or personal wishes that are important to your family.
- Clear, upfront pricing: Any reputable funeral director should be able to provide you with a clear, itemised estimate before any commitment is made. Under the NAFD Code of Practice, members are required to be transparent about costs — so you should never feel uncertain about what you are agreeing to.
- Compassionate communication: Trust your instincts about how a funeral director makes you feel when you first make contact. You deserve to feel heard, respected, and supported — not rushed or pressured.
- Availability: Grief does not keep office hours. Ask about out-of-hours support and how the team will remain accessible to you throughout the arrangement process.
Understanding Funeral Costs in Trowbridge
One of the most common concerns families have is cost — and it is entirely right to approach this openly. Funeral costs in the Trowbridge area start from around £3,120, and being clear about your budget from the outset allows your funeral director to tailor their services accordingly.
It is important to understand that funeral costs typically comprise two distinct elements: the funeral director's own professional fees and services, and what are known as disbursements — third-party costs such as crematorium or cemetery fees, officiant fees, and any other external charges. Your funeral director should clearly distinguish between these two elements in any estimate they provide.
If cost is a significant concern, do not hesitate to raise this honestly with your chosen funeral director. NAFD members are accustomed to working sensitively with families across a range of budgets and can help you understand all available options — including simpler, more affordable arrangements that still provide a meaningful farewell.
Services Available to Trowbridge Families
The NAFD-accredited funeral directors serving Trowbridge offer a wide range of services to meet the varied needs of Wiltshire families. These typically include:
- Traditional burial and cremation services
- Direct cremation and simple funeral options
- Bespoke celebrations of life and personalised funerals
- Religious, multi-faith, and non-religious ceremonies
- Support with paperwork, death registration, and legal documentation
- Pre-paid funeral plans for those wishing to plan ahead
- Bereavement support and signposting to local grief services
